Parietex™ Composite (PCO) Mesh

Parietex™ Composite (PCO) Mesh

Introduced in 1999, Parietex™ Composite (PCO) mesh was the first to offer a resorbable collagen barrier on one side to limit visceral attachments and a three-dimensional polyester knit structure on the other to promote tissue ingrowth and ease of use.

Parietex™ Composite Open Skirt (PCO OS) Mesh

Parietex™ Composite Open Skirt (PCO OS) Mesh

Parietex™ composite open skirt (PCO OS) mesh provides a new level of control during open ventral hernia repair. It is made with the clinically proven Parietex™ composite open skirt (PCO OS) mesh, which combines Parietex™ 3 dimensional mesh with a resorbable collagen film to limit attachments from the viscera. The Open Skirted (OS) design has increased rigidity for easier handling during implantation in open incisional and ventral hernia repair.

Parietex™ Flat Sheet Mesh

Parietex™ Flat

Parietex™ Flat sheet mesh comes in both 2D weaves (TEC) and 3D weaves (TET) designs.The 2D weave is a lightweight, macroporous mesh with a design that is rigid, making it ideal for laparoscopic applications due to its handling properties.The 3D weave is also a lightweight, macroporous mesh but has a design that provides softness. This 3D weave allows for compliance and isometric movement with the patient. Its macroporous nature provides optimal cell ingrowth.

Parietex™ Composite (PCO) Parastomal Mesh

paritex_PCO.jpg

Parietex™ Composite (PCO) Parastomal mesh is a monofilament mesh providing a custom design for parastomal hernia repair. While ordinary meshes carry the risk of in-growth into the bowel, Parietex™ Composite is coated with a protective collagen-based film to help prevent tissue attachment.

Permacol™ Biologic Implant

Permacol™ Biologic Implant

Permacol™ Biologic Implant is a porcine dermal collagen implant from which cells, cell debris, DNA and RNA are removed in a gentle process that is not damaging to the 3D collagen matrix. The resulting acellular collagen matrix is then cross-linked for enhanced durability in complex repairs.

The cross-linking of Permacol™ Biologic Implant offers advantages over many other biologics for hernia and abdominal wall repair.
